Here's what some of the biggest names in business are saying after the election upset

Richard Branson CEO Virgin
Richard Branson CEO Virgin

(Here's what top business leaders had to say about Trump's win.JP Yim/Getty Images)

Donald Trump managed to pull off a major political upset Tuesday night, securing 270 electoral votes and winning the presidency.

As the results rolled in, many took to social media to weigh in on the Republican businessman's victory. Trump himself took back control of his preferred social media platform to announce the win and change his Twitter bio to read "president-elect of the United States."

Among the social media commenters were some of the biggest names in business today.
